Overall Meaning

The lyrics of "Peace Be Still" by J-Live feature an apology to his lover and an acknowledgement of his faults in their relationship. J-Live admits that his behavior has caused their breakups, and he recognizes that he needs to improve in order to keep her. He expresses his love and appreciation for her and acknowledges that she has been hurt, but assures her that they have a deep history and that he wants to continue their relationship. He also asserts that he wants to be the one to make her feel secure and he is aware of the fact that he needs to change his ways.


The lyrics reflect a common experience in romantic relationships of pushing each other away due to insecurities, a lack of communication, and a fear of vulnerability. J-Live's apology is an attempt to reestablish trust and intimacy with his partner. He recognizes that it will take effort and persistence to regain her trust and love.
